以下是使用PL/SQL连接局域网Oracle数据库的详细步骤和注意事项:
### 一、环境准备
**安装Oracle数据库**
- 下载对应系统的Oracle数据库安装包(如Windows 64位选择64位版本)。
- 安装时设置正确路径,避免路径中包含特殊字符。
**配置监听器(Listener)**
- 编辑`listener.ora`文件(通常位于`$ORACLE_HOME/network/admin`),配置监听地址(如计算机名或IP)和端口号(默认1521)。
- 示例配置:
```
LISTENER1 =
(DESCRIPTION_LIST =
(D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= mycomputername)(PORT = 1521)))
)
```
- 启动监听器服务:`net start listener`。
**配置环境变量**
- 设置`TNS_ADMIN`指向`instantclient`目录(如`D:\app\Administrator\product\instantclient_11_2`)。
- 配置`ORACLE_HOME`(可选):避免配置此变量或设置错误可能导致连接失败。
### 二、使用PL/SQL Developer连接
**启动PL/SQL Developer**
- 打开工具,创建新连接或使用已有连接配置。
**配置连接参数**
- **Host** :输入数据库服务器的IP地址或计算机名。
- **Port** :默认1521,若修改过需同步。
- **Service Name** :与`tnsnames.ora`中的配置一致(如`ORCL`)。
- **认证方式** :选择“SQL*Plus”或“PL/SQL Developer”认证。
**测试连接**
- 输入用户名(如`system`)和密码,点击“Log In”。
- 若配置正确,将进入数据库控制台。
### 三、注意事项
**端口冲突**
- 确保1521端口未被其他服务占用,可通过`netstat -ano | findstr 1521`检查。
**防火墙设置**
- 局域网内通常无需额外配置,但公网访问需配置防火墙规则。
**工具选择**
- 无需安装完整Oracle客户端,PL/SQL Developer等工具支持直接连接。
**tnsnames.ora配置**
- 修改后需重启数据库或监听器服务生效。
通过以上步骤,您应能成功使用PL/SQL连接局域网Oracle数据库。若仍无法连接,建议检查配置文件路径、监听状态及网络连通性。
免责声明:本站所有文章内容,图片,视频等均是来源于用户投稿和互联网及文摘转载整编而成,不代表本站观点,不承担相关法律责任。其著作权各归其原作者或其出版社所有。如发现本站有涉嫌抄袭侵权/违法违规的内容,侵犯到您的权益,请在线联系站长,一经查实,本站将立刻删除。